Window hardware can deal with various concerns, typically leading to reduced functionality or complete malfunction. Some of the most typical problems consist of:

Sticking or Stuck Windows: This issue typically happens due to dirt accumulation, painted hardware, or bent frames.

Broken or Missing Locks: This can compromise security and should be addressed quickly.

Worn-Out Weather Stripping: Deteriorated weather condition removing result in drafts and increased energy expenses.

Faulty Hinges: These can cause windows to droop or not open correctly.

Split or Damaged Sashes: If a sash is not undamaged, the Window Glass Repair may not function correctly.

Defective Crank Mechanism: In casement windows, a malfunctioning crank can impede the opening and closing of the window.

Maintenance Tips for Window Hardware
To prevent further issues with window hardware, regular maintenance is important. Here are some pointers to keep windows in good condition:
Regular Cleaning: Keep the frame and sash tidy to avoid sticking.Oil Moving Parts: Use silicone spray or graphite powder on hinges and locks to lower friction.Inspect Weather Stripping: At least twice a year, check and replace weather condition stripping if used.Screen for Damage: Regularly examine for signs of rust, damage, or misalignment in hardware.Trigger Repairs: Address any issues as quickly as they occur to prevent more comprehensive damage in the future.Often Asked Questions (FAQs)Q1: How typically should I examine my window hardware?
